Geological surveying and mapping is the general term for all surveying and mapping work involved in geological surveys, mineral exploration and the compilation of results maps. Mainly include geological point measurement, geological profile measurement, physical and chemical detection, mining area control measurement, mining area topographic measurement, exploration network layout measurement, exploration engineering positioning measurement, pit exploration engineering measurement, well exploration engineering measurement, penetration measurement, open pit measurement, surface Mobile observation and the drawing and printing of related maps and the establishment of geological and mineral information systems. When using traditional geological surveying and mapping instruments, it is necessary to select a surveying and mapping site according to the terrain. If the surveying and mapping site is not suitable for placing surveying and mapping instruments, you can only choose a nearby location for measurement. Due to the uneven ground of the surveying and mapping site, the surveying and mapping instruments cannot be placed stably, which affects the measurement and mapping results, resulting in inaccurate surveying and mapping data; in outdoor surveying and mapping work, the staff need to move the surveying and mapping equipment from one place to another. It is bulky and cannot be disassembled, which is very inconvenient, and it is necessary to carry an additional power supply device, which brings inconvenience to outdoor surveying and mapping work.

请参阅图1,本实用新型实施例中,一种便携式测绘工具,包括测绘箱体1和设置在测绘箱体1底部的多个支架7,所述支架7底部外侧滑动套装有伸缩套管8,支架7外壁沿长度方向均匀设置有多个固定孔,伸缩套管8上端侧壁上设置有与固定孔配合的固定螺栓9,伸缩套管8的底部设置有旋转套10,旋转套10内侧安装有旋转球11,旋转球11的底部固定安装在底座连接片组件上,底座连接片组件是由阵列状排布的多个底座连接片12组成的软性连接体,每个底座连接片12之间均通过连接环14相互连接,所述测绘箱体1侧端四周设置有外杆2,外杆2底部固定有伸缩杆3,伸缩杆3底部设置有万向滚轮4,测绘箱体1上端通过支杆16固定有LED照明灯15,测绘箱体1顶部中央垂直设置有支撑柱17,支撑柱17顶端固定有水平的顶板,顶板上端铺设有太能电池板20,顶板下端固定有与太能电池板20电连接的蓄电装置19。Please refer to Fig. 1, in the embodiment of the utility model, a portable surveying and mapping tool includes a surveying and mapping box 1 and a plurality of brackets 7 arranged at the bottom of the surveying and mapping box 1, and a telescopic sleeve 8 is slidingly sleeved on the outside of the bottom of the bracket 7 , the outer wall of the bracket 7 is uniformly provided with a plurality of fixing holes along the length direction, the side wall at the upper end of the telescopic sleeve 8 is provided with a fixing bolt 9 cooperating with the fixing holes, the bottom of the telescopic sleeve 8 is provided with a rotating sleeve 10, and the inner side of the rotating sleeve 10 A rotating ball 11 is installed, and the bottom of the rotating ball 11 is fixedly installed on the base connecting sheet assembly. The base connecting sheet assembly is a flexible connecting body composed of a plurality of base connecting sheets 12 arranged in an array. Each base connecting sheet 12 They are all connected to each other by connecting ring 14. Outer rods 2 are arranged around the side ends of the surveying and mapping box body 1, and telescopic rods 3 are fixed on the bottom of the outer rods 2, and universal rollers 4 are arranged on the bottom of the telescopic rods 3. The upper end is fixed with an LED lighting lamp 15 through a pole 16. A support column 17 is vertically arranged at the center of the top of the surveying and mapping box 1. A horizontal roof is fixed on the top of the support column 17. A solar battery panel 20 is laid on the top of the roof. The solar panel 20 is electrically connected to the power storage device 19 .

实施例中,所述LED照明灯15通过铰轴与支杆16顶端转动连接。In the embodiment, the LED lighting lamp 15 is rotatably connected to the top of the pole 16 through a hinge shaft.

实施例中,所述顶板底部四周设置有与支撑柱17中间部位固定连接的多个加强杆18。In the embodiment, a plurality of reinforcing rods 18 fixedly connected to the middle part of the support column 17 are arranged around the bottom of the top plate.

实施例中,所述支架7上部设置有平衡套6,平衡套6内套装有平衡球5,平衡球5的上方与测绘箱体1固定连接,进一步起到调整测绘箱体1平衡的目的,保证测绘箱体1水平放置。In the embodiment, a balance sleeve 6 is provided on the upper part of the support 7, and a balance ball 5 is set inside the balance sleeve 6, and the top of the balance ball 5 is fixedly connected with the surveying and mapping box 1, so as to further adjust the balance of the surveying and mapping box 1, Ensure that the surveying and mapping box 1 is placed horizontally.

实施例中,所述底座连接片12的形状为正方形、长方形、圆形或菱形。In an embodiment, the shape of the base connecting piece 12 is square, rectangular, circular or rhombus.

实施例中,所述底座连接片12的底部设置有防滑齿槽13,增强底座连接片12与地面的摩擦力力,确保底部安装稳定牢固。In the embodiment, the bottom of the base connecting piece 12 is provided with an anti-slip tooth groove 13, which enhances the friction force between the base connecting piece 12 and the ground, and ensures a stable and firm bottom installation.

本实用新型的工作原理是:在使用过程中,底座连接片组件可以根据地形变换形状,适合地形要求,面积可以根据底座连接片12的个数增大或减小,适合不同大小的测绘仪器铺设,测绘箱体1安装后,可以与地形完美的结合,有利于收集地表测绘信息,同时,可以根据地形调整支架高度,与地表地理特征结合,实现上部测绘箱体1稳定水平的放置,有效的收集测绘信息,适用范围广,可以满足多功能测绘箱体1的测绘信息采集,连接环14大小可调,保证底座连接片组件变化变形的空间和限度,适合不同复杂地形的变换,同时,结合旋转球11变化不同的角度,保证上部测绘箱体1稳定;可通过太阳能电池板20充分利用太阳能转换成电能,储存在蓄电装置19中供测绘工具使用,顶板能为测绘工具遮风挡雨,延长其使用寿命;测绘箱体1侧端四周设置有外杆2,外杆2底部固定有伸缩杆3,伸缩杆3底部设置有万向滚轮4,伸长伸缩杆3,便于测绘箱体1的整体移动;装置整体便于拆卸组装,便于携带。The working principle of the utility model is: in the process of use, the shape of the base connecting piece assembly can be changed according to the terrain to meet the requirements of the terrain, and the area can be increased or decreased according to the number of the base connecting piece 12, which is suitable for laying surveying and mapping instruments of different sizes , after the surveying and mapping box 1 is installed, it can be perfectly combined with the terrain, which is conducive to collecting surface surveying and mapping information. At the same time, the height of the bracket can be adjusted according to the terrain, combined with the geographical features of the ground surface, and the upper surveying and mapping box 1 can be placed stably and horizontally, effectively Collecting surveying and mapping information has a wide range of applications and can satisfy the collection of surveying and mapping information of the multi-functional surveying and mapping box 1. The size of the connecting ring 14 is adjustable to ensure the space and limit for the change and deformation of the base connecting piece components, and is suitable for the transformation of different complex terrains. At the same time, combined with The rotating ball 11 changes different angles to ensure the stability of the upper surveying and mapping box 1; the solar energy can be fully utilized through the solar panel 20 to convert it into electrical energy, and stored in the power storage device 19 for use by surveying and mapping tools. The top plate can protect the surveying and mapping tools from wind and rain To extend its service life; the outer rod 2 is arranged around the side end of the surveying and mapping box 1, the bottom of the outer rod 2 is fixed with a telescopic rod 3, and the bottom of the telescopic rod 3 is provided with a universal roller 4, and the telescopic rod 3 is extended to facilitate the surveying and mapping cabinet 1 The overall movement; the whole device is easy to disassemble and assemble, and is easy to carry.
